Murder: Plain & Fanciful With Some Milder Malefactions.

From the Library of Chief Justice of Hong Kong and Brunei, Geoffrey G. Briggs Sandoe, James (editor). Murder: Plain & Fanciful With Some Milder Malefactions. New York: Sheridan House, [1948]. First edition. xii, 628 pp. Publisher's blue cloth with sunned spine. Fading to outer edges of covers. Bookseller's ticket "Clifford Elmer Books" to front pastedown. Small stain to pages 423 through 436, otherwise internally clean. $65. * An immense and masterfully curated crime anthology assembled by prominent mystery bibliographer James Sandoe. The volume brings together a diverse array of true crime accounts, landmark legal essays, and classic criminal fiction, offering a comprehensive look at both real-world jurisprudence and literary depictions of homicide Features a bookplate of Geoffrey G. Briggs to front free endpaper. Sir Geoffrey Briggs [1914-1993], is an English lawyer and judge who served as Chief Justice of Hong Kong and Brunei.
